One psychological bias that hinders good decision making is confirmation bias. Confirmation bias is the tendency to seek, interpret, and support information that supports existing beliefs and hypotheses, while ignoring or downplaying information that contradicts them. 

Confirmation bias can have negative consequences such as:

Limited Perspective:

Confirmation bias limits an individual's ability to consider a wide range of perspectives and evidence. This can lead to a narrow and biased understanding of complex issues and an inability to fully appreciate available information.

Wrong rating:

Confirmation bias selectively favors information that supports existing beliefs, which can lead to inaccurate assessments of situations and decisions. It can distort your judgment, make it impossible to balance factors, and lead to erroneous conclusions.

Missed opportunities:

By ignoring or ignoring conflicting information, you can miss valuable insights, alternative solutions, and innovative ideas. Confirmation bias can stifle creativity and discourage you from exploring new possibilities.

the three different types of dialectical tensions are integration and separation, stability and change, and intimacy and haptics. True or false

Answers

The three different types of dialectical tensions are integration and separation, stability and change, and intimacy and haptics, This statement is False.

The three different types of dialectical tensions are actually integration-separation, stability-change, and expression-privacy. These tensions are part of the Relational Dialectics Theory, which explores the contradictions and tensions that exist within relationships.

1. Integration-separation: This tension revolves around the desire for connection with others and the need for independence. In a relationship, people often struggle between wanting to be close and needing personal space.

2. Stability-change: This tension deals with the need for predictability and routine in a relationship versus the desire for spontaneity and novelty. It reflects the balance between comfort and excitement.

3. Expression-privacy: This tension involves the struggle between sharing personal information with others and maintaining a sense of privacy. It highlights the balance between openness and self-protection in relationships.

The statement in the question is false because the three types of dialectical tensions are integration-separation, stability-change, and expression-privacy, not integration and separation, stability and change, and intimacy and haptics.

whose "ode on a grecian urn" concludes that "beauty is truth, truth beauty"?

Answers

"Ode on a Grecian Urn" is a poem by the English Romantic poet John Keats, which concludes with the famous line, "Beauty is truth, truth beauty."

This line expresses the core idea of the poem that there is an inherent connection between beauty and truth. In the poem, Keats describes a Grecian urn and the various images depicted on it. The urn represents a timeless piece of art, preserving the scenes and emotions of the people it portrays for eternity. Keats contemplates the unchanging nature of art and its ability to convey deep truths about human existence and emotions. The beauty of the urn lies not only in its aesthetic appeal but also in the truth it holds about life's fleeting nature and our universal human experiences. This connection between beauty and truth is emphasized in the concluding line, suggesting that when we appreciate beauty, we also come closer to understanding the truth about ourselves and our world.

choose the correct order of the activation of the regulatory cascade for glycogen breakdown.

Answers

The correct order of the activation of the regulatory cascade for glycogen breakdown is as follows:

Hormonal Signal: The process is initiated by a hormonal signal, typically from glucagon or adrenaline, which is released in response to low blood glucose levels or other stimuli.Receptor Activation: The hormonal signal binds to specific receptors on the cell surface of target tissues, primarily liver and muscle cells.Activation of Adenylate Cyclase: The receptor activation triggers the activation of adenylate cyclase, an enzyme that converts ATP into cyclic AMP (cAMP).Activation of Protein Kinase A (PKA): Increased cAMP levels activate protein kinase A (PKA), an enzyme that phosphorylates other proteins.Phosphorylation of Enzymes: PKA phosphorylates and activates phosphorylase kinase, which in turn phosphorylates and activates glycogen phosphorylase.Glycogen Breakdown: Activated glycogen phosphorylase cleaves glucose molecules from glycogen chains, leading to glycogen breakdown and the release of glucose for energy production.

It is important to note that this is a simplified overview of the regulatory cascade for glycogen breakdown, and there may be additional factors and feedback mechanisms involved in the process.

there is a trend toward increasing amounts of precarious work, which refers to work that is____

Answers

There is a trend toward increasing amounts of precarious work, which refers to work that is characterized by instability, insecurity, and a lack of employment benefits and protections.

Precarious work often involves temporary or part-time employment arrangements, where workers have limited job security and are vulnerable to fluctuations in work hours or uncertain future employment prospects. Such work typically lacks benefits like health insurance, paid leave, and retirement plans. Precarious workers may also face challenges in accessing social protection, such as unemployment benefits or worker's compensation.

The rise of precarious work is attributed to various factors, including globalization, technological advancements, and changes in labor market dynamics, leading to a shift away from traditional permanent employment relationships towards more flexible and often less secure forms of work.

Which of the following audit opinions would most likely be issued if the financial statements are materially misstated, and the misstatements are not pervasive?
a. Unqualified
b. Disclaimer
c. Adverse
d. Qualified

Answers

If the financial statements are materially misstated but the misstatements are not pervasive, a qualified audit opinion would most likely be issued. This means that the auditor found some issues with the financial statements but does not believe that they are significant enough to affect the overall fairness of the statements.

The auditor will disclose the specific nature of the misstatements in an explanatory paragraph within the audit report. This opinion is sometimes referred to as a "except for" opinion because it indicates that the financial statements are fairly presented except for the specific issues identified by the auditor. It's important to note that if the misstatements are pervasive, meaning they are widespread and significant enough to affect the overall fairness of the financial statements, the auditor would issue an adverse opinion. This means that the financial statements are not fairly presented and should not be relied upon by users. If the auditor is unable to obtain sufficient evidence to form an opinion, a disclaimer opinion would be issued. An unqualified opinion would be issued if the auditor finds no material issues with the financial statements and believes that they are fairly presented in all material respects.
